How they compare
Kenya currently reports 0.0031 units per person against 0.003 units per person in Republic of Moldova, a difference of 0.0001 units per person.
The two have swapped places 5 times across 20 shared years of data; in 1999 it was Republic of Moldova ahead.
Kenya ranks 124th and Republic of Moldova ranks 126th of 200 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Kenya averaged higher in 1 and Republic of Moldova in 3.

About this data
Teachers in primary education, female (number) div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
